Paul Wiegard

CEO & Co-founder at Madman Entertainment

Paul Wiegard has extensive experience in the film and television industry, starting with the founding of Madman Entertainment in 1996, where they served as the CEO and Co-Founder. Madman is a leading independent distribution and rights management company. Paul has also held positions such as Board Member at ACMI - Australian Centre for the Moving Image, President of the Australian Independent Distributors Association, and Co-Chair of the Australian International Documentary Conference. Wiegard is currently a Board Member at Screenrights, a licensing organization for secondary users of broadcast content. Paul has also founded DocPlay, a streaming platform for documentary films. Additionally, they have served as a Board Member at the Australian Home Entertainment Distributors Association and as a Director at both Bang Packaging and Stationery and MADMAN PRINTING PTY LTD. Paul has also been a Board Director at the Melbourne International Film Festival.

Paul Wiegard obtained a Master's Degree in Screen Arts and Business from the Australian Film Television and Radio School in 2014-2015. Prior to that, they attended the University of Melbourne from 1988 to 1991, where they earned a B.Sc & B.A. degree. Paul also attended The Peninsula School from 1982 to 1987, although specific degree information is not available.
